Unit 11922
Category: Layer dug in 2005
Area: North
Interpretive Categories: Bin wall
Data Category Information: In Situ: in situ; Location: feature; Description: bin
Dimensions: 1.38 m NS x 0.88m EW x 30 cm tall
Discussion: WALL of feature 2003 bin was clearly seen from the moment of surface scraping, as well as the plaster on the southern sector of it, BUT it was accidentally excavated in its upper part.
Clay wall with plaster on both sides. The southern part of it functions as wall for F.2005 as well. The northwestern part of it functions as wall for bin F. 2002 as well.
Only level 2 is real value; numbers 1 and 3 are levels left after the 'accidental truncation'.
Added 2013:
Excavated in 2013. Appears to be constructed of two layers; bottom grey mortar like, abbuting the yelowish plaster on the walls F 2007 and F 2008 presumebly from the older building, and the upper yelowish brick-like layer that seems to be abbuting the "naked" walls themselves.
